Transaction e78840a820823fa436d3ed8cab8a6057f97dc76de8ef38301a9897d32f95b6aa
1 Input
1 Output
-
e78840a820823fa436d3ed8cab8a6057f97dc76de8ef38301a9897d32f95b6aa:0
- value
- 121470959
- script pubkey
- OP_0 OP_PUSHBYTES_20 5cffbd28232bce05b341c78b4660e3b79e379d3e
- address
- bc1qtnlm62pr908qtv6pc795vc8rk70r08f7gdjhg2